如何在VisualWorks中执行外部进程?

时间:2012-10-19 07:51:01

标签: smalltalk visualworks

如何在VisualWorks Smalltalk中执行外部流程?

1 个答案:

答案 0 :(得分:0)

使用ExternalProcess fork。例如ExternalProcess fork: 'date'.

但是,fork只接受一个程序,并且参数必须在数组中单独传递。如果您想要更复杂的命令,可以使用shOne:方法:ExternalProcess shOne: 'test -d data || mkdir data && cd data'.